#7c76a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c76a9 is composed of 48.6% red, 46.3%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.6% cyan, 30.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 247.1 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 56.3%. #7c76a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ecff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#7c76a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050508 is the darkest color, while #fbf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c76a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898798 is the less saturated color, while #3a20ff is the most saturated one.
